Our client is undergoing a major period of transformation and growth, bringing two established brands together into a unified global marketing function. With executive-level backing and minimal legacy constraints, this is a rare opportunity to shape a brand from the ground up. You’ll join a business that values creativity, experimentation, and fast iteration where your ideas directly influence visibility, customer perception, and commercial outcomes.
As Brand Manager, you’ll bring order to ambiguity, elevate a respected name in the L&D space, and establish a scalable marketing foundation that supports long‑term growth. The Brand Manager will lead brand development, oversee multi‑channel marketing activity, and build the structure needed to take the brand’s next major leap.
Role Highlights- Build and own the brand marketing calendar and roadmap for campaigns
- Develop and refine brand voice, messaging and visual identity across all touchpoints
- Shape ICPs and personas to guide content, campaigns and go‑to‑market alignment
- Collaborate across sales, product and customer teams to harmonise messaging
- Lead content review, approvals and governance to maintain consistency
- 5–7 years’ B2B marketing experience within consulting, L&D or professional services
- Proven ability to lead campaigns, ABM initiatives and integrated GTM activity
- Strong writing, editing and storytelling skills with a clear, enterprise‑ready voice
- Confident cross‑functional collaborator able to earn trust quickly
- Proficiency with HubSpot, GA4, keyword strategy and digital optimisation tools

How to prepare for a job interview at 3Search
✨Know the Brand Inside Out
Before your interview, dive deep into the brand's history, values, and current market position. Understand their recent campaigns and how they align with their goals. This knowledge will help you demonstrate your passion and show how you can contribute to shaping the brand's future.
✨Showcase Your Creativity
Since this role values creativity and experimentation, come prepared with examples of past campaigns you've led. Highlight your innovative ideas and how they positively impacted brand visibility and customer perception. Be ready to brainstorm new concepts during the interview!
✨Master the Metrics
Familiarise yourself with key performance indicators relevant to brand management, especially in B2B marketing. Be prepared to discuss how you've used tools like HubSpot and GA4 to optimise campaigns and drive results. This will show that you can blend creativity with data-driven decision-making.
✨Collaborate Like a Pro
This role requires strong cross-functional collaboration, so be ready to share experiences where you've successfully worked with sales, product, or customer teams. Emphasise your ability to earn trust quickly and harmonise messaging across different departments to achieve common goals.
